Percy's POV
We saw a huge hellhound jump over the fence and into the yard. Annabeth and I charged at him. Even though Annabeth was sick, she still fought well. We came up with the same old plan, I distract and she turns invisible and kills it. Simple right? Wrong.
It was harder than we thought to get the hellhound to stop moving. Annabeth was now invisible and I was trying to get it to stay still. After a few moments of avoiding drool and vicious bites, it finally disappeared into golden dust.
"Nice work Wise Girl," I said and she smiled.
"You too, Seaweed Brain," and we headed back inside and sat on the couch.
We turned on the T.V. and watched for awhile. Then, Annabeth got up and rushed to the nearest bathroom. She was going to throw up again. I walked behind her and walked right into the bathroom she was in. She was crouched by the toilet and I sat down next to her and held her hair out of her face. She started to vomit again and I drew small circles on her back to calm her down. Once done, I let her clean up again and I headed back to the living room. She came back looking well.
"Feeling any better, Annabeth?" I asked her.
"Slightly, my stomach and head still hurts though." she said and sat down next to me. I got up and asked her where her Tylenol was. She told me where and I went to go get some and a glass of water for her. I came back and she drank the medicine.
"That should help your head," I said and sat down next to her.
"Thanks again Percy." she thanked me for. I smiled and we watched the T.V. An hour or so later, she rested her head on my shoulder. I had unknowingly put my arm around her earlier. I smiled to myself. I liked the feeling of her presence so near to me. It felt nice. She drifted off to sleep with her head on my chest. I laid her down on the couch and I laid down too. I turned the T.V. off. I soon dozed off and fell asleep.
